Output 4311f3cf33e29f2dac4113853d766650b6e23dd90aae80c7ca3636378edd9957:28

value
100507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2c64038e54f1c4c59971eba3ac153b48406355 OP_EQUAL
address
3DHSvDz6AgPbe4AcxakMd48LcHdvGY1roY
transaction
4311f3cf33e29f2dac4113853d766650b6e23dd90aae80c7ca3636378edd9957
spent
true